2013/11/5 Larry Moore <[email protected]> > On 5/11/2013 6:09 PM, Olivier wrote: > >> Hello, >> >> I've got an analog phone which is currently receiving unsollicited FAX >> calls from PSTN. >> >> For learning purpose, I'm preparing an Asterisk/SPA3102 setup that would >> let voice calls come in and out and translate incoming FAX calls to TIF >> files (forwarded through email)). >> >> My target setup is : >> >> PSTN <-- analog--> SPA3102 Line Port <-- SIP --> Asterisk <-- SIP --> >> SPA3102 Phone Port <-- analog --> Analog phone >> >> >> When a call comes in, analog phone rings. >> If callee answers and a fax tone is detected, then the incoming call is >> sent by Asterisk to ReceiveFAX application which translates incoming >> audio to TIF file. >> >> My setup is working ok when I'm using ReceiveFAX in fallback mode (with >> f option). >> >> Then I would like to improve my setup letting ReceiveFAX negociate T.38 >> with SPA3102. >> The trouble is SPA3102, as I configured it, seems to refuse T.38 >> negociation as I'm reading lines like this in Asterisk logs: >> >> == Using UDPTL CoS mark 5 >> [2013-11-05 10:36:50] WARNING[3061][C-00000007]: res_fax.c:1698 >> receivefax_t38_init: channel 'SIP/myline-0000000e' refused to negotiate >> T.38 >> >> My question is: >> Any hint on how to configure SPA3102 PSTN Line port so that it would >> accept to upgrade to T.38 ? >> >> >> > The SPA3102 only supports T.38 on the FXS port, the FXO port uses G711 for > a fax session. >
That explains why I couldn't find the option ;-) > The Grandstream HT503 supports T.38 on both the FXO and FXS ports. I never tried this one. How would you rate this product ?
